Two circles touch internally. The sum of their areas is 116π cm2 and distance between their centres is 6 cm. Find the radii of the circles.

Given: Sum of areas = 116π cm2

To find: Radii of the circles


Explanation:


Let “R” and “r” be the radii of the circles having centre “O” and “o”.



Then,


Sum of areas = 116π


πR2 + πr2 = 116π


R2 + r2 = 116 ….. (1)


Distance between their centres = 6 cm


Oo = 6 cm


R – r = 6 ….. (2)


Now,


(R+r)2 + (R-r)2 = 2(R2 + r2)


(R+r)2 + 62 = 2×116


(R+r)2 + 36 = 232


(R+r)2 = 232 – 36


(R+r)2 = 196


R+r = 14 ….. (3)


Add (2) and (3)


R – r + R + r = 6 + 14


2R = 20


R = 10 cm


Putting the value of R in (2) we get,


10 – r = 6


r = 4 cm


Hence the radii are 10 cm and 4 cm.
